    Will Zenith 40's suit a 71 2.2T?

    Interested in purchasing the Zenith 40's they came off a 2.4. Would they work on the 2.2T as is or will the need re-jetting etc?

    Will Zenith 40's suit a 71 2.2T?

    The Zenith 40 TIN were standard equipment on 70 and 71 911T's. They were used on R.O.W. 2.4 T's. So your answer is YES, they will work just fine. I don't have the specs here, but I suspect the jetting is the same.
